(A)A person who qualifies for in-state tuition rates pursuant to Chapter 112, Title 59 may receive tuition assistance to attend a technical college of this State or a public two-year institution of higher learning. A person who qualifies for in-state tuition rates pursuant to this title may attend an independent two-year institution of higher learning and receive lottery tuition assistance each year limited to the highest amount of tuition assistance received by students at public two-year institutions. In order to qualify as a first time entering freshman and before attempting twenty-four academic credit hours, a student must:
(1)be a South Carolina resident for a minimum of one year;

Legislative History
HISTORY: 2001 Act No. 59, SECTION 2; 2002 Act No. 356, SECTION 3E; 2005 Act No. 48, SECTION 1, eff May 3, 2005. Effect of Amendment The 2005 amendment, in subsection (A)(4), added the second through fourth sentences relating to students who feel they will not qualify for federal financial aid.
